Amazon Prime 2-Day UPS Shipping Question

I'm using the Amazon Prime free month trial right now. Does anyone have any experience with multi-disc DVD Box Sets being shipped via 2-day UPS shipping? I'm just curious if Amazon packs those well enough to survive on a UPS truck without too many loose discs. Or is this something that I should just opt to have shipped using standard 3-5 day shipping so it arrives in the mail?

I've only ordered Uncharted 2 for the PS3 via 2-day shipping so far and the amazon shipping box came a little smooshed at the top (game was fine, though, and the disc wasn't floating). Thought I'd ask what other people's experiences are.

Re: Amazon Prime 2-Day UPS Shipping Question

Usually they'll put it in a small box, a little bigger than the box set, shrink wrapped to a piece of cardboard, and then put in the box with a couple of the plastic air tube things.. Also by way of the 2nd day, the less amount of time UPS has their hands on it, the better, but personally I've never -ever- had a problem.

Single disc dvd's/games usually come in the standard form fitting cardboard "box" (slips right in and they tear off the plastic strip with the adhesive to seal it, usually has a window cut out where they have the invoice, but sometimes they place the UPS label over it.
